With the rapid growth in the Internet, cybersecurity has become a major concern to organizations throughout the world. The fact that the information and tools & technologies needed to penetrate the security of corporate organization networks are widely available has increased that security concern. Some of the important security technologies used in the cybersecurity are described below-
Firewall
Firewall is
a computer network security system designed to prevent unauthorized access to
or from a private network. It can be implemented as hardware, software, or a combination of
both. Firewalls are used to prevent unauthorized Internet users from accessing
private networks connected to the Internet.
VPNs
A VPN stands for virtual private network. It is a technology which creates a safe and an encrypted connection on the Internet from a device to a network. This type of connection helps to ensure our sensitive data is transmitted safely. It prevents our connection from eavesdropping on the network traffic and allows the user to access a private network securely.
This technology is widely used in the corporate environments.

Intrusion
Detection System (IDS)
An IDS is a security system which monitors the computer
systems and network traffic. It analyses that traffic for possible hostile
attacks originating from the outsider and also for system misuse or attacks
originating from the insider. A firewall does a job of filtering the incoming
traffic from the internet, the IDS in a similar way compliments the firewall
security. Like, the firewall protects an organization sensitive data from
malicious attacks over the Internet, the Intrusion detection system alerts the
system administrator in the case when someone tries to break in the firewall
security and tries to have access on any network in the trusted side.
Access
Control
Access control is a process of selecting restrictive access
to a system. It is a concept in security to minimize the risk of unauthorized
access to the business or organization. In this, users are granted access
permission and certain privileges to a system and resources. Here, users must
provide the credential to be granted access to a system. These credentials come
in many forms such as password, keycard, the biometric reading, etc. Access
control ensures security technology and access control policies to protect
confidential information like customer data. The access control can be
categories into two types-
·
Physical
access control
· Logical access control
Physical
Access Control- This
type of access control limits access to buildings, rooms, campuses, and
physical IT assets.
Logical
access control- This
type of access control limits connection to computer networks, system files,
and data.

The Risk
of Fraud
An electronic payment system has a huge risk of fraud. The
computing devices use an identity of the person for authorizing a payment such
as passwords and security questions. These authentications are not full proof in
determining the identity of a person. If the password and the answers to the
security questions are matched, the system doesn't care who is on the other
side.
The Risk
of Tax Evasion
The Internal Revenue Service law requires that every business
declare their financial transactions and provide paper records so that tax
compliance can be verified. The problem with electronic systems is that they
don't provide cleanly into this paradigm. It makes the process of tax collection
very frustrating for the Internal Revenue Service. It is at the business's
choice to disclose payments received or made via electronic payment systems.
The IRS has no way to know that it is telling the truth or not that makes it
easy to evade taxation.
The Risk
of Payment Conflicts
In electronic payment systems, the payments are handled by an
automated electronic system, not by humans. The system is prone to errors when
it handles large amounts of payments on frequent basis with more than one recipients
involved. It is essential to continually check our pay slip after every pay
period ends in order to ensure everything makes sense. If it is a failure to do
this, may result in conflicts of payment caused by technical glitches
and anomalies.
